In the 18th Century America experienced what would become known as the “Great Awakening.” This was a period in our nation’s history when new Christian movements began to take hold of the American landscape. Thousands of people were accepting Jesus daily, new churches were started, and there were reports of miracles and healings. This movement was so powerful that it influenced just about every aspect of American life-from politics, novels, to popular music.
